Have you tried Magic Sculp putty?. It's like Milliput but quite a bit finer and (IMHO) nicer to work with, and it's available in dinky little 50g pots, so if you want to give it a try you don't have to buy a ton of it. I also like 'ProCreate' which is similar to green putty but a bit less sticky, and generally less frustrating to work with (as it was made specifically for sculpting minis, rather than plumbing). You can vary the proportions of hardener and resin (which are wrapped separately, so no scabby bit in the centre) to get different effects as well. Oh, and kudos for pointilism!.
